# Service Accounts: String Extraction

The `extract-i18n` script pulls translatable strings from all Bramblewick repos and pushes them to the Glossa service. It runs under the `i18n-extractor` service account. Do not run it under your personal account; Glossa rate-limits individual users aggressively. The account has write access to the staging catalog only. Set the token in your shell before invoking the script. The current staging token is below.

API key for kahap-kafog: zpat15_6qzxZ7YR8aDwjmp

### Action Item: Bulk Edit Guardrails

During the Fennel Console incident, a bulk edit in the admin table updated 14,000 rows because selection persisted across pages. Support should know the new guardrails: bulk operations now require explicit confirmation above a row threshold, apply in batches, and can be cancelled mid-run. Partial completions are logged and surfaced in the audit panel, so you can tell customers exactly which rows changed. The thresholds and batch sizes are configurable, and the current defaults are:

constants for yagaf-taweg:
WEIGHTS = {
    "belael": 881,
    "pelael": 167,
    "ulaix": 116,
}

# Pagination config — Lanternfish Public API
#
# Welcome aboard. All list endpoints are cursor-paginated; offset params
# were removed in v3. PAGE_SIZE_DEFAULT=25 and PAGE_SIZE_MAX=100 are hard
# caps enforced at the gateway, not per-route. Cursors are opaque — never
# parse them client-side or in tests. Raising PAGE_SIZE_MAX needs a perf
# review first. Cursors are signed before leaving the service, and the
# signing secret is set on the line directly below.

vault entry, yagef-bahop: COURIER_KEY29=5cc62eb51255862256337c33c5be9

This PR migrates the Glimmerkit component library to snapshot testing via our in-house harness, Framegrab. Coverage now includes all modal and tooltip variants, and diffs are rendered at three viewport widths. Flaky timestamp fields are masked before comparison. Please review the threshold choices carefully, since they gate CI. The tuning constants are as follows.

tuning table, kawep-tawif:
CAPS = {
    "olidor": 80,
    "belion": 7,
    "quenys": 225,
    "druox": 839,
    "fraath": 482,
}